Size-based financial performance patterns of Georgian enterprises: evidence from firm-level data
30 December 2025

Firms differ systematically by size, and these differences shape how aggregate shocks propagate through the corporate sector. Large and small firms vary in their production technologies, cost structures, financing options, and ability to absorb adverse shocks. These differences become particularly important during periods of macroeconomic stress, when constraints on liquidity, access to finance, and cost flexibility can translate into sharply divergent performance outcomes.

SME digitalization in Georgia: 2024 snapshot
27 August 2025

Digital transformation is changing how businesses around the world operate, compete, and create value for their customers. For small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s), embracing digital tools has become crucial not just for boosting productivity and efficiency, but also for building resilience and ensuring long-term success.

Development of Methodology for Child-Rights-Based Budget Analysis
01 January 2025

The project, Development of Methodology for Child-Rights-Based Budget Analysis, funded by UNICEF, aims to create a systematic approach for analyzing public budgets in Georgia through the lens of child rights. Its objective is to ensure that public financial decisions prioritize children’s needs, promote equity, and align with international standards such as the UN Convention on the Rights of the Child.
